/*
===========================================================================================
===========================================================================================
 Welsummer Club - Website  (www.welsummer.club)
 ==========================================================================================
 Copyright:	Tempest Technology  (Pete Tempest)
 		Code from this website must not be used by 3rd parties without permission
===========================================================================================
 FILENAME: 	welsummer.css
 DESCRIPTION:	CSS page
===========================================================================================
 NOTES
 Dependency:	none
===========================================================================================
 | HISTORY
 |-----------------------------------------------------------------------------------------
 | Date		| Author		| Details
 |--------------|-----------------------|--------------------------------------------------
 | 11/07/2017   | Pete Tempest		| First created
 |              |             		|
 |              |             		|
 |              |             		|
===========================================================================================
===========================================================================================
*/

/******************************************/
/************* fonts - start **************/
/******************************************/
@font-face {
    font-family: 'noto_sansregular';
    src: url('fonts/NotoSans-Regular-webfont.eot');
    src: url('fonts/NotoSans-Regular-webfont.eot?#iefix') format('embedded-opentype'),
         url('fonts/NotoSans-Regular-webfont.woff') format('woff'),
         url('fonts/NotoSans-Regular-webfont.ttf') format('truetype'),
         url('fonts/NotoSans-Regular-webfont.svg#noto_sansregular') format('svg');
    font-weight: normal;
    font-style: normal;
}
@font-face {
    font-family: 'noto_sansbold';
    src: url('fonts/NotoSans-Bold-webfont.eot');
    src: url('fonts/NotoSans-Bold-webfont.eot?#iefix') format('embedded-opentype'),
         url('fonts/NotoSans-Bold-webfont.woff') format('woff'),
         url('fonts/NotoSans-Bold-webfont.ttf') format('truetype'),
         url('fonts/NotoSans-Bold-webfont.svg#noto_sansbold') format('svg');
    font-weight: normal;
    font-style: normal;
}
@font-face {
    font-family: 'noto_sansitalic';
    src: url('fonts/NotoSans-Italic-webfont.eot');
    src: url('fonts/NotoSans-Italic-webfont.eot?#iefix') format('embedded-opentype'),
         url('fonts/NotoSans-Italic-webfont.woff') format('woff'),
         url('fonts/NotoSans-Italic-webfont.ttf') format('truetype'),
         url('fonts/NotoSans-Italic-webfont.svg#noto_sansitalic') format('svg');
    font-weight: normal;
    font-style: normal;
}
@font-face {
    font-family: 'noto_sansbold_italic';
    src: url('fonts/NotoSans-BoldItalic-webfont.eot');
    src: url('fonts/NotoSans-BoldItalic-webfont.eot?#iefix') format('embedded-opentype'),
         url('fonts/NotoSans-BoldItalic-webfont.woff') format('woff'),
         url('fonts/NotoSans-BoldItalic-webfont.ttf') format('truetype'),
         url('fonts/NotoSans-BoldItalic-webfont.svg#noto_sansbold_italic') format('svg');
    font-weight: normal;
    font-style: normal;
}
/******************************************/
@font-face {
    font-family: 'noto_serifregular';
    src: url('fonts/NotoSerif-Regular-webfont.eot');
    src: url('fonts/NotoSerif-Regular-webfont.eot?#iefix') format('embedded-opentype'),
         url('fonts/NotoSerif-Regular-webfont.woff') format('woff'),
         url('fonts/NotoSerif-Regular-webfont.ttf') format('truetype'),
         url('fonts/NotoSerif-Regular-webfont.svg#noto_serifregular') format('svg');
    font-weight: normal;
    font-style: normal;
}
@font-face {
    font-family: 'noto_serifitalic';
    src: url('fonts/NotoSerif-Italic-webfont.eot');
    src: url('fonts/NotoSerif-Italic-webfont.eot?#iefix') format('embedded-opentype'),
         url('fonts/NotoSerif-Italic-webfont.woff') format('woff'),
         url('fonts/NotoSerif-Italic-webfont.ttf') format('truetype'),
         url('fonts/NotoSerif-Italic-webfont.svg#noto_serifitalic') format('svg');
    font-weight: normal;
    font-style: normal;
}
@font-face {
    font-family: 'noto_serifbold_italic';
    src: url('fonts/NotoSerif-BoldItalic-webfont.eot');
    src: url('fonts/NotoSerif-BoldItalic-webfont.eot?#iefix') format('embedded-opentype'),
         url('fonts/NotoSerif-BoldItalic-webfont.woff') format('woff'),
         url('fonts/NotoSerif-BoldItalic-webfont.ttf') format('truetype'),
         url('fonts/NotoSerif-BoldItalic-webfont.svg#noto_serifbold_italic') format('svg');
    font-weight: normal;
    font-style: normal;
}
@font-face {
    font-family: 'noto_serifbold';
    src: url('fonts/NotoSerif-Bold-webfont.eot');
    src: url('fonts/NotoSerif-Bold-webfont.eot?#iefix') format('embedded-opentype'),
         url('fonts/NotoSerif-Bold-webfont.woff') format('woff'),
         url('fonts/NotoSerif-Bold-webfont.ttf') format('truetype'),
         url('fonts/NotoSerif-Bold-webfont.svg#noto_serifbold') format('svg');
    font-weight: normal;
    font-style: normal;
}

@font-face {
    font-family: 'kaleidoscope';
    src: url('fonts/kaleidoscope-pro-webfont.eot');
    src: url('fonts/kaleidoscope-pro-webfont.eot?#iefix') format('embedded-opentype'),
         url('fonts/kaleidoscope-pro-webfont.woff') format('woff'),
         url('fonts/kaleidoscope-pro-webfont.ttf') format('truetype');
    font-weight: normal;
    font-style: normal;
}

/******************************************/
/************* fonts -  end  **************/
/******************************************/

.foredarkblue {
	color:#000050; 
}
.forepaleblue {
	color:#eeffff; 
}
.palefore_darkback {
	color:#eeffff; 
	background-color:#000050; 
}
.palefore_darkback_withborder {
	color:#eeffff; 
	background-color:#000050;
	border:0.5vw solid #000050;
}
.darkfore_paleback_withborder {
	color:#000050;
	background-color:#eeffff;
	border:0.5vw solid #eeffff;
}

body {
	background:#ffffff url("../images/ws_background.jpg") no-repeat; 
	background-size:100%;
	background-attachment:scroll;
	background-position:top;
}

h1 {
	margin:0 0 0 0;
	font-family:'noto_serifbold','serif'; 
	color:#000050; 
	font-size:4vw;
	font-weight:900;
/*	font-style:italic;	*/
	letter-spacing:2px;
	text-align:center;
}

h2 {
	margin:2vh 0 0 0;
	font-family:'noto_serifitalic','serif'; 
	color:#000050; 
	font-size:3.2vw;
	font-weight:600;
	font-style:italic;
	text-align:center;
}

h3 {
	margin:2vh 0 0 0;
	font-family:'noto_serifbold','serif'; 
	color:#000050; 
	font-size:1.8vw;
	font-weight:900;
	text-align:left;
}

h4 {
	margin:1vh 0 0 0;
	font-family:'noto_serifbold','serif'; 
	color:#000050; 
	font-size:1.4vw;
	font-weight:900;
	text-align:left;
}

h5 {
	margin:0.6vh 0 0 1vw;
	font-family:'noto_serifbold','serif'; 
	color:#000050; 
	font-size:1.2vw;
	font-weight:900;
	text-align:left;
}

h6 {
	margin:0.6vh 0 0 1vw;
	font-family:'noto_serifbold','serif'; 
	color:#000050; 
	font-size:1vw;
	font-weight:900;
	text-align:left;
}

hr {
	border-color:#000050;
	margin:0 0 0 0;
}

a:link {color: #0000ff;}
a:visited {color: #0000ff;}
a:hover {color: #ff00ff;}
a:active {color: #7cfc00;}

.headdiv {
	width:98%;
	margin:0 0 0 0;
	text-align:center;
}

.menucontainer {
	height:4.2vh;
	width:100%;
	margin:0 0 0 0;
	font-family:'noto_serifregular','serif'; 
	font-size:1.1vw;
	font-weight:bold;
}

.menuitem {
	float:left;
	margin:0 1vw 0 1vw;
}

.pageselected {
	color:#ffffff;
	background-color:#0000ff;
}
.socmed {
	float:right;
	width:16vw;
	text-align:right;
}
.tt_footer {
	width:25vw;
	float:left;
	line-height:1;
	margin:-1vw 0 -1vw 0;
	text-align:center;
	font-family:'noto_serifregular','serif'; 
	color:#004000;
	font-size:0.9vw;
	font-weight:900;
}

.standiv_left {
	float:left;
	margin:1vw 1% 1vw 1%;
	text-align:left;
}

.standiv_right {
	float:right;
	margin:1vw 1% 1vw 1%;
	text-align:left;
}

.leftdesc_12 {
	margin:0.6vw 0 0 1vw;
	float:left;
	text-align:left;
	color:#000050; 
	font-size:1.2vw;
	font-weight:bold;
}

.rightval_12 {
	margin:0.6vw 0 0 0;
	float:right;
	text-align:right;
	color:#000050; 
	font-size:1.2vw;
	font-weight:bold;
}

.stanpara_09 {
	margin:0 0.5vw 1vw 1vw;
	text-align:left;
	font-family:'noto_serifregular','serif'; 
	color:#000050; 
	font-size:0.9vw;
	font-weight:bold;
}
.stanpara_10 {
	margin:0 0.5vw 1vw 1vw;
	text-align:left;
	font-family:'noto_serifregular','serif'; 
	color:#000050; 
	font-size:1vw;
	font-weight:bold;
}
.stanpara_12 {
	margin:0 0.5vw 1vw 1vw;
	text-align:left;
	font-family:'noto_serifregular','serif'; 
	color:#000050; 
	font-size:1.2vw;
	font-weight:bold;
}
.stanpara_13 {
	margin:0 0.5vw 1vw 1vw;
	text-align:left;
	font-family:'noto_serifregular','serif'; 
	color:#000050; 
	font-size:1.3vw;
	font-weight:bold;
}
.stanpara_14 {
	margin:0 0.5vw 1vw 1vw;
	text-align:left;
	font-family:'noto_serifregular','serif'; 
	color:#000050; 
	font-size:1.4vw;
	font-weight:bold;
}
.stanpara_15 {
	margin:0 0.5vw 1vw 1vw;
	text-align:left;
	font-family:'noto_serifregular','serif'; 
	color:#000050; 
	font-size:1.5vw;
	font-weight:bold;
}
.hommepara_15 {
	margin:0 0.5vw 1vw 1vw;
	text-align:left;
	font-family:'noto_serifregular','serif'; 
	color:#000050; 
	font-size:1.5vw;
	font-weight:bold;
}
.stanpara_16 {
	margin:0 0.5vw 1vw 1vw;
	text-align:left;
	font-family:'noto_serifregular','serif'; 
	color:#000050; 
	font-size:1.6vw;
	font-weight:bold;
}
.stanpara_16_indent {
	margin:0 0.5vw 1vw 1vw;
	text-align:left;
	font-family:'noto_serifregular','serif'; 
	color:#000050; 
	font-size:1.6vw;
	font-weight:bold;
}
.centrepara_16 {
	margin:0 0.5vw 1vw 1vw;
	text-align:center;
	font-family:'noto_serifregular','serif'; 
	color:#000050; 
	font-size:1.6vw;
	font-weight:bold;
}
.stanpara_17 {
	margin:0 0.5vw 1vw 1vw;
	text-align:left;
	font-family:'noto_serifregular','serif'; 
	color:#000050; 
	font-size:1.7vw;
	font-weight:bold;
}
.stanpara_18 {
	margin:0 0.5vw 1vw 1vw;
	text-align:left;
	font-family:'noto_serifregular','serif'; 
	color:#000050; 
	font-size:1.8vw;
	font-weight:bold;
}
.stanpara_18_indent {
	margin:0 2vw 1vw 10vw;
	text-align:left;
	font-family:'noto_serifregular','serif'; 
	color:#000050; 
	font-size:1.8vw;
	font-weight:bold;
}
.stanpara_20 {
	margin:0 0.5vw 1vw 1vw;
	text-align:left;
	font-family:'noto_serifregular','serif'; 
	color:#000050; 
	font-size:2vw;
	font-weight:bold;
}
.stanpara_20_indent {
	margin:0 2vw 1vw 10vw;
	text-align:left;
	font-family:'noto_serifregular','serif'; 
	color:#000050; 
	font-size:2vw;
	font-weight:bold;
}
.stanpara_20nb {
	margin:0 0.5vw 1vw 1vw;
	text-align:left;
	font-family:'noto_serifregular','serif'; 
	color:#000050; 
	font-size:2vw;
	font-weight:500;
}
.stanpara_22 {
	margin:0 0.5vw 1vw 1vw;
	text-align:left;
	font-family:'noto_serifregular','serif'; 
	color:#000050; 
	font-size:2.2vw;
	font-weight:bold;
}
.stanpara_22_indent {
	margin:0 2vw 1vw 10vw;
	text-align:left;
	font-family:'noto_serifregular','serif'; 
	color:#000050; 
	font-size:2.2vw;
	font-weight:bold;
}
.stanpara_24 {
	margin:0 0.5vw 1vw 1vw;
	text-align:left;
	font-family:'noto_serifregular','serif'; 
	color:#000050; 
	font-size:2.4vw;
	font-weight:bold;
}
.stanpara_26 {
	margin:0 0.5vw 1vw 1vw;
	text-align:left;
	font-family:'noto_serifregular','serif'; 
	color:#000050; 
	font-size:2.6vw;
	font-weight:bold;
}
.stanpara_28 {
	margin:0 0.5vw 1vw 1vw;
	text-align:left;
	font-family:'noto_serifregular','serif'; 
	color:#000050; 
	font-size:2.8vw;
	font-weight:bold;
}
.stanpara_30 {
	margin:0 0.5vw 1vw 1vw;
	text-align:left;
	font-family:'noto_serifregular','serif'; 
	color:#000050; 
	font-size:3vw;
	font-weight:bold;
}

.stanfont0_75vw {
	font-family:'noto_serifregular','serif'; 
	color:#000050; 
	font-size:0.75vw;
}

.stanfont0_9vw {
	font-family:'noto_serifregular','serif'; 
	color:#000050; 
	font-size:0.9vw;
}

.stanfont1_2vw {
	font-family:'noto_serifregular','serif'; 
	color:#000050; 
	font-size:1.2vw;
}

.stanfont1_4vw {
	font-family:'noto_serifregular','serif'; 
	color:#000050; 
	font-size:1.4vw;
}

.stanfont1_6vw {
	font-family:'noto_serifregular','serif'; 
	color:#000050; 
	font-size:1.6vw;
}

.stanfont1_8vw {
	font-family:'noto_serifregular','serif'; 
	color:#000050; 
	font-size:1.8vw;
}

.heavyfont2vw {
	font-family:'noto_serifbold','serif'; 
	color:#000050; 
	font-size:2vw;
	font-weight:900;
}

.heavyfont2_5vw {
	font-family:'noto_serifbold','serif'; 
	color:#000050; 
	font-size:2.5vw;
	font-weight:900;
}

.heavyfont3vw {
	font-family:'noto_serifbold','serif'; 
	color:#000050; 
	font-size:3vw;
	font-weight:900;
}

.showpara_15 {
	margin:1.5vh 0.5vw 2vh 1vw;
	text-align:left;
	font-family:'noto_serifregular','serif'; 
	color:#000050; 
	font-size:1.5vw;
	font-weight:bold;
}


.dropbtn {
	color:#000050;
	font-family:'noto_serifregular','serif'; 
	font-weight:700;
	background-color:#c0e0ff;
	padding:0;
	font-size:1.1vw;
	border: none;
}

.dropbtn_selected {
	color:#ffffff;
	font-family:'noto_serifregular','serif'; 
	font-weight:700;
	background-color:#0000ff;
	padding:0;
	font-size:1.1vw;
	border: none;
}
.dropdown {
	position: relative;
	display: inline-block;
	text-align:left;
}
.dropdown-content {
	display: none;
	position: absolute;
	min-width: 160px;
	z-index: 1;
}
.dropdown-content a {
	padding: 0 0;
	display: block;
}
.dropdown-content a:hover {
	color:#ff00ff
}
.dropdown:hover .dropdown-content {
	display: block;
}

.subject_divider_thick {
	align:left;noshade:noshade;border-width:0.2vw; 
	border-style:solid;border-color:#000050;background-color:#000050;
}
.subject_divider_thin {
	align:left;noshade:noshade;border-width:0.05vw; 
	border-style:solid;border-color:#000050;background-color:#000050;
}

. contact_table {
	
}
.listname {float:left;width:25%;font-family:'noto_serifbold','serif';color:#000050;font-size:1.4vw; 
	font-weight:bold;}
.listdata {float:left;width:73%;font-family:'noto_serifbold','serif';color:#000050;font-size:1.4vw; 
	font-weight:bold;}
.listdate {float:left;width:18%;font-family:'noto_serifbold','serif';color:#000050;font-size:1.1vw; 
	font-weight:normal;}
.listdetmain {float:left; width:80%;margin:0 0 0.5vh 0;font-family:'noto_serifbold','serif'; 
	color:#000050;font-size:1.1vw;font-weight:bold;}
.listdetsub {float:left; width:100%;font-family:'noto_serifbold','serif';; 
	color:#000050;font-size:0.975vw;font-family:'noto_serifbold','serif';}
.listli {text-align:left; margin:0 0 5vh 0;}

.spacerdiv {
	clear:both;
	width:100%;
	height:0.1vw;
	margin:0 0 0 0;
}
